The piping of a residence solution line must be as short as feasible. Elbows as well as bends need to be kept to a minimum since they lower water pressure as well as, therefore, the supply of water to fixtures in your home. The residence service line also must be protected from freezing. Four feet of soil is a generally accepted depth to bury the line to stop cold.

The links made use of must be suitable with the type of pipeline made use of. The firm quit is linked to the water main.

The curb quit is a similar valve used to separate the structure from the primary for fixings, nonpayment, of water costs or flooded cellars. Due to the fact that the company stop is usually under the road and it is required to break the sidewalk to reach the valve, the aesthetic stop is made use of as the isolation valve.

A long-handled wrench is made use of to get to the valve. The meter quit is a valve put on the road side of the water meter to isolate it for installation or upkeep. Lots of codes need a gate shutoff on the house side go to the website of the meter to close off water for pipes repair work.

The water meter is a gadget utilized to measure the quantity of water used in your house. It is generally the building of the water supplier and is an extremely fragile tool that should not be abused. In cool environments, the water meter is typically inside the residence to keep it from freezing.

The water meter is disappointed in due to the fact that of regional differences in area of the unit. Since the electrical system is occasionally grounded to an older house's water line, a grounding loophole tool should be set up around the meter. Lots of meters included a yoke that preserves electrical continuity although the meter is gotten rid of.

These pipelines ought to be set up nicely and also should be supported by pipe hangers or bands of sufficient strength as well as number to avoid drooping. The supply keys ought to have a drainpipe valve quit as well as waste shutoff to remove water from the system for fixings. These valves must get on the reduced end of the line or on the end of each component riser. The component risers start at the basement major and increase vertically to the fixtures on the top floorings.

A -inch pipe is typically the minimum dimension made use of. This permits for down payments on the pipeline due to solidity in the water and will usually provide adequate quantity and also stress.

The water lines are sometimes positioned in the attic room; nevertheless, because of cold, condensation, or leakages, this positioning can cause major water damage to the home. In two-story or multistory residences, the water line positioning for the 2nd flooring is typically in between the studs as well as, then, for the fastest distance to the fixture, between the joists of the top floors.
